'token_auth_activity_update' => 60,
The interval at which token activity should be updated.
Increasing this value means that the last activty on the security page gets
more outdated.
Tokens are still checked every 5 minutes for validity
max value: 300
Defaults to ``300``

'cipher' => 'AES-256-CFB',
'cipher' => 'AES-256-CTR',
The default cipher for encrypting files. Currently AES-128-CFB and
AES-256-CFB are supported.
The default cipher for encrypting files. Currently supported are:
- AES-256-CTR
- AES-128-CTR
- AES-256-CFB
- AES-128-CFB
Defaults to ``AES-256-CTR``
